About Ben Kendrick
Ben Kendrick is a scholar working on Surgery, Epidemiology, Biochemistry, Critical Care and Intensive Care Medicine and Oncology, having authored 30 papers that have together received 492 indexed citations. Recurring topics across this work include Orthopaedic implants and arthroplasty (19 papers), Total Knee Arthroplasty Outcomes (16 papers), Orthopedic Infections and Treatments (9 papers), Knee injuries and reconstruction techniques (6 papers), Blood transfusion and management (3 papers), Infective Endocarditis Diagnosis and Management (2 papers), Hip and Femur Fractures (2 papers) and Sepsis Diagnosis and Treatment (1 paper). The work is most often cited by research in Surgery (401 citations), Biochemistry (23 citations), Critical Care and Intensive Care Medicine (5 citations), Epidemiology (28 citations) and Clinical Biochemistry (5 citations). Ben Kendrick has collaborated with scholars based in United Kingdom, Australia and United States. Frequent co-authors include David W. Murray, Adrian Taylor, H.S. Gill, Andrew Price, Hemant Pandit, C. A. F. Dodd, David J. W. Simpson, Abtin Alvand, Matthew Scarborough and Bart L. Kaptein. Their work appears in journals such as The Knee, Anaesthesia, The Bone & Joint Journal, Bone & Joint Open and Frontiers in Bioengineering and Biotechnology.
